The Night Of Truth set in an unnamed African country depicts the events that occur after a bitter civil war between a ruling tribe the Nayaks and their rivals the Bonandes who ten years prior attempted a military coup. Now a truce has finally been settled and a conciliatory feast is to be held in the Bonande quarters. This debut feature by Fanta Régina Nacro is set in an unspecified country in Africa, after ten years of bloody conflict. Following a peace agreement, the two sides - the President's ethnic group the Nayaks and the rebel Bonandés - meet for a celebration feast. But the reconciliation festivities are overshadowed by the terrible barbarities that have been committed on both sides.
